Handover — Shuttle Gate, Brindlewick Campus

To next shift: shuttle-bus gate at Lot C sticks after rain; pull left before swiping. Driver from Harstow Transit arrives 07:10 and 17:40. Gate log printed and filed. Barrier arm serviced Tuesday; don't report it again. If the reader flashes amber twice, re-swipe slowly. For manual override, enter the code below.

badge for tajeg-kagap: bdg-EWZTJN-83588199

When a plugin registers a post-processing filter via the Pixelforge CLI hook API, the batch resize command silently strips EXIF orientation tags before the filter runs. Plugin authors relying on orientation metadata will receive rotated output with no warning. Reproduced on the Thornvale test corpus with three community plugins. Workaround: read orientation in a pre-hook and pass it manually. We traced the regression to the metadata copy step; the reference token from the failing run is below.

build token for tajeg-bajep: htk14_409ba9df6b8acb

## Build Provenance: Dedupe Pipeline

If you're on call and the Merlark dedupe job starts merging the wrong customer records, first check which build actually shipped. The provenance manifest tells you exactly which commit produced the matcher rules. Don't trust the dashboard version string — it lags. The authoritative token for the current run is below.

session token of kagup-hahaf = htk3_2b8

Subject: tailctl cut-over — done!

Hi Priya,

Quick wrap-up on the tailctl cut-over. We flipped everyone off the old logwatch wrapper this morning and the new CLI is now the only supported path for tailing Brindlewood service logs. A few folks hit stale auth caches, but re-login sorted it. Latency on tail startup is down to about a second. For the release notes, the default client settings shipping with this version are the following.

service settings:
ralael:
  pin: 7453
  tenant: zorath
  seal: seal_087806e4
  metrics_host: metrics.ralael.paliqworks.example
  standby_team: fraath
  escalation: praok-istiel
  nonce: 10e083